Balen still maintains lead in Kathmandu Metropolis

Balen: 21,111, Sthapit: 10,998, Sirjana: 10,173



KATHMANDU: Independent candidate Balen Shah has continued to lead with over 21,000 votes in Kathmandu Metropolitan City.

So far, Balen has received 21,111 out of 54,621 votes counted as of Thursday morning.

Balen’s rival CPN-UML’s Keshav Sthapit has got 10,998 votes.

In Kathmandu, Nepali Congress candidate Sirjana Singh has got 10,173 votes.

The counting of votes in wards 4, 6, 7, 28, 29, 30, 31, and 32 of Kathmandu Metropolis has been completed.
